This course is a 2-hour introduction to stand-up paddling, set along the waters of the Saar River in Saarbrücken. Whether you’re traveling in Saarland for a short trip or looking to add a water-based activity to your itinerary, this experience offers a practical and enjoyable way to learn a new skill in a serene environment. It’s especially appealing if you’re curious about SUP but unsure where to start or want a gentle, guided introduction in a small group.
The class begins with a brief theory session, where the instructor explains the basics of paddleboarding equipment and safety measures. Then, you’ll move on to balance exercises on the board—crucial for building that all-important confidence to stay upright. The instructor, who speaks German, demonstrates the correct posture and paddling techniques, ensuring you learn the most effective strokes to move smoothly through the water and make turns.
Participants will be provided with a paddleboard and life vest, making the experience straightforward and worry-free. You’re advised to bring a towel, swimwear, and shorts—perfect gear for a quick change after your session. The session kicks off with a short overview of SUP equipment and safety protocols. This is vital for those unfamiliar with paddling gear, and it helps set a confident tone. Knowing how to handle the paddle and what safety precautions to take on flowing water is invaluable, especially for beginners.
Next, you’ll try some balance exercises that are crucial to staying upright. These are simple but effective movements that help get you comfortable with standing on a moving platform. Reviewers mention that this part really helps to ease the initial nerves—many note that the instructor’s calm guidance makes all the difference.
Once comfortable on the board, you’ll move on to paddling techniques. Your instructor demonstrates paddling strokes and explains how to turn most efficiently by adjusting your posture and paddle angle. Several reviews highlight how clear and patient the instructor is, which enhances the learning experience. We found that mastering even simple strokes gave a real sense of accomplishment and laid the groundwork for more advanced paddling later.
Since the Saar is a flowing river, safety is a priority. The instructor emphasizes how to stay safe and what to do if you lose balance or need to get back on the board quickly. This focus on safety is reassuring, especially for newcomers, and ensures everyone feels comfortable in the water.

What is included in the price of the SUP beginner course?
You’ll receive a paddleboard and a life vest for use during the 2-hour session, making it easy to focus on learning without worrying about equipment.
Is the course suitable for complete beginners?
Yes, this course is specifically designed for beginners and covers the basics of paddling, balance, and safety.
How long is the course?
The session lasts approximately 2 hours, including instruction and practical exercises.
Do I need to bring any gear?
Participants are advised to bring a towel, swimwear, and shorts. All paddling equipment is provided.
Is the course accessible for people with mobility issues?
No, it’s not suitable for individuals with mobility impairments due to the nature of the activity.
What language is the instruction in?
The instructor speaks German, so some basic understanding of the language may be helpful, though demonstrations are visual.
